what is the structure of colip's hormone?



what is the structure of colip's hormone?..

Answer / mouthik

It is secreted by parathyroid gland. it is a linear
polypeptide of 84 aminoacids and molecular weight of 7000 to
8500.physiological activity contained within first 34
aminoacids.
functions are bone reabsorption,renal reabsorption of
calcium,calcium homeostasis etc.
